Anti aging makeup tips



There are many problems related with age such as pregnancy, puberty, pollution, menopause, stress, sun exposure, winters, summer etc. As a result your skin experiences too much load and start showing aging effects. But, if you are serious about your looks then you should have to do some efforts in order to save your skin from aging. Here are some anti aging makeup tips:

- Avoid doing too much makeup in order to hide fine lines and wrinkles as this action will only make your fine line more visible.

- Apply some moisturizer on a damp skin after washing your face in the morning. Also moisturize you skin around eyes with light silicone-based eye serum. To avoid a cakey look around the eyes, avoid using heavy concealers.

- Use light and dark shades in order to make hard lines soft and soft lines hard. This will give you a younger look.

- Aging is responsible for making your skin looks dull also; a dull and gray complexion is the sign of dehydrated skin. Try to use warm colors to brighten the appearance of shallow, dull skin. Use foundation which is at least half shade lighter than your skin tone.

- In order to diminish the appearance of under eye dark circles, try to use foundation with lighter shade compared to your facial foundation. Now, top it with a concealer and then add a loose powder to set the makeup and hide the color difference.

Some tips for preventing further aging:

- Use sunscreen to avoid sun damage.

- Use moisturizer regularly.

- Exfoliate your skin regularly.

- Apply moisturizer and sunscreens as a base each morning, and reapply sunscreen throughout the day. Make a point to wash makeup off every night and repair the day's damage by applying heavier, nighttime moisturizers.
